Can you tell the kind of day I was having when I did this page? Not a "pretty" sight, but it's accurate to how I was feeling. I did a lot of journaling in the background, but it wasn't something I wanted to share so I used a "soft light" blend at 80% opacity on it, so it almost becomes part of my background design. When it still looked too readable, I then duplicated the layer and moved it a tiny bit from under the original and it became less readable, more of a design feature.
